Letter from a son to a father. In Judaeo-Arabic. The writer thanks the addressee for the wuṣūl (official receipt), since the tax (mas) is looming. He asks him to send immediately aqwāl, i.e., piyyutim, and lists many requests by name. At the end of the letter there is again a request for aqwāl. The writer complains about neglect. Information from Goitein's note card.
